U.S.-Based Agency to Take Over Champions League Commercial Rights from Swiss Firm TEAM Marketing
With the tagline “building football globally,” RELEVENT SPORTS is continuing to make its mark on the landscape of professional soccer.
UEFA and the European Club Association are set to hand over global commercial rights for the Champions League and other top club competitions to Relevent Sports. This move marks a major shift from long-time partner TEAM Marketing and signals potential new opportunities in the U.S. market.
In a landmark shift, UEFA and the European Club Association (ECA) are poised to entrust the global commercial rights of their men’s club competitions to Relevent Sports Group, a U.S.-based firm owned by Miami Dolphins proprietor Stephen Ross. This move signals the end of a decades-long partnership with Switzerland’s TEAM Marketing, which has managed these rights since 1992.

Relevent Sports Group has been granted exclusive negotiating rights for the 2027-2033 cycle, encompassing prestigious tournaments such as the UEFA Champions League, Europa League, Conference League, and Super Cup. This decision emerged from a competitive tender process that attracted multiple global and regional agencies.
Relevent’s relationship with UEFA began in 2022 when it secured the U.S. media rights for the Champions League for the 2024-2027 cycle. This partnership marked a departure from the traditional European-centric marketing strategy, highlighting the growing importance of the U.S. market in European football’s commercial landscape.
The appointment of Relevent as the exclusive sales agent has reignited discussions about potentially hosting a Champions League final in the United States. UEFA President Aleksander ÄŒeferin has previously acknowledged this possibility, noting the commercial appeal and expanding fan base in the U.S. The earliest opportunity for such an event would be the 2027-2028 season, aligning with the commencement of Relevent’s new rights cycle.

As negotiations progress, a confirmed agreement between Relevent and the UEFA-ECA joint venture is anticipated within weeks. This partnership is expected to reshape European club football’s global marketing and commercialization, potentially introducing innovative strategies and expanding the sport’s reach, particularly in the American market.
TEAM Marketing expressed disappointment after their long-standing partnership with UEFA. Still, it took pride in its collaborative achievements over the past 35 years, which have generated over €50 billion in revenue for European club football.
